Sphingosine-1-Phosphate Formation Activates Phosphatidylinositol-4 Kinase in Basolateral Membranes from Kidney Cells: Crosstalk in Cell Signaling through Sphingolipids and Phospholipids

Abstract: Sphingosine-1-phosphate (S1P) and phosphatidylinositol-4 phosphate [PtdIns(4)P] are important second messengers in various cellular processes. Here, we show that S1P and PtdIns(4)P are formed in purified basolateral membranes (BLM) derived from kidney proximal tubules, indicating the presence of a plasma membrane associated SPK (BLM-SPK) and phosphatidylinositol-4 kinase (PI-4K). “…Sphingosine and sphingosine 1‐phosphate promote the rapid release of Ca 2+ from internal stores in a manner not sensitive to Ins P 3 (Einicker‐Lamas et al, 2003). An interplay between sphingosine 1‐phosphate and PtdIns metabolism through their respective kinases, sphingosine kinase and PtdIns 4‐kinase, occurs at the membrane level.…”

“…The mutual influence of PtdIns 4‐kinase and sphingosine 1‐kinase on each other is consistent with the cross talk between sphingolipids and glycerophospholipids. The interaction between sphingosine 1‐kinase and PtdIns 4‐kinase pathways and their synchronized control may represent an important physiological mechanism by which different enzymes associated with ionic homeostasis such as Ca 2+ /Mg 2+ ‐ATPase and Na + /K + ‐ATPase are switched on or off (Einicker‐Lamas et al, 2003).…”
